Village Overview

Balheri (345) is a village in Rajpura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district, Patiala district, Punjab. For Balheri (345), the population is 308, PIN code is 147001 and Census village code is 36889. Location and Administration

Balheri (345) comes under Jogi Majra gram panchayat and Ghanaur C.D. Block. Its local administrative unit is Rajpura Tehsil, also recorded as a Census sub-district. The tehsil headquarters is Rajpura at 28 km. The Census district headquarters, Patiala, is 28 km away.
